Official Software Overview Radimpex Tower 7
is a professional structural analysis program used for static and dynamic analysis of concrete, steel, and timber structures. It includes a versatile graphical editor, an automatic finite elements mesh generator, and automated report generation. radimpex.rs Recommended Installation (Official)

Supports 3D structural modeling with automated finite element mesh generation radimpex.rs Material Design:
Includes tools for automated sizing and design of concrete, steel, and wooden elements radimpex.rs Analysis Types:
Capable of performing modal analysis, seismic calculations, moving load analysis, and time-history analysis radimpex.rs Reporting:
Features an automated report generation system that updates as the model changes radimpex.rs System Compatibility:
Runs on Windows 7, 8, and 10. Build 7665 specifically fixed an issue with Windows 10 Version 2004
